Edinburgh Captain Bradbury Returns for Final URC Match Against Connacht
Edinburgh Rugby captain Magnus Bradbury has been recalled to the starting lineup for the team's final United Rugby Championship (URC) match of the season against Connacht. Head coach Sean Everitt has implemented four changes to the squad following their recent bonus-point victory over the Dragons. Bradbury replaces Tom Currie in the back row, marking a significant return for the captain. In the second row, Marshall Sykes steps in for Grant Gilchrist, who is sidelined due to a finger injury, and will partner with Glen Young, who moves up from the flank. Tom Dodd fills the vacant blindside flanker position, while Piers O'Conor takes over at outside centre from Mosese Tuipulotu. Coach Everitt praised the fierce competition within the squad and emphasized the team's commitment to securing a fourth consecutive win. He highlighted the importance of ending the season on a high note in front of home supporters, aiming to provide a positive conclusion to the campaign for both the players and the fans.
